Embracing the Scout Law

At the core of scouting values lies the Scout Law, a set of twelve principles that serve as a guide for ethical behavior. From being trustworthy and loyal to being courteous and kind, each of these principles holds relevance in various aspects of daily life. By consciously incorporating the Scout Law into decision-making processes and interactions with others, individuals can cultivate a sense of integrity and respect that can set them apart in a world often characterized by cynicism and self-interest. Whether it’s making a commitment to honesty in all dealings or showing consideration for others through acts of kindness, living by the Scout Law can lead to a more fulfilling and purpose-driven life.

Developing Leadership Skills

Scouting places a strong emphasis on developing leadership skills, encouraging individuals to take on roles of responsibility and guide others towards a common goal. These leadership skills are not confined to the boundaries of scouting activities but can be applied in various settings, from the workplace to community organizations. By honing skills such as communication, decision-making, and teamwork, individuals can become effective leaders who inspire and motivate those around them. Whether it’s spearheading a project at work or organizing a community event, the leadership skills acquired through scouting can empower individuals to make a positive impact on the world.

Promoting Service to Others

Service to others is a cornerstone of scouting values, with scouts encouraged to give back to their communities through acts of kindness and volunteerism. By incorporating this value into everyday life, individuals can cultivate a sense of empathy and compassion towards those in need. Whether it’s volunteering at a local charity, helping a neighbor in need, or simply lending a listening ear to a friend going through a tough time, acts of service can foster connections with others and create a sense of belonging within a community. By prioritizing service to others, individuals can contribute to building a more compassionate and inclusive society.
